Applications are invited for a 3-year PhD position within the field of digital signal processing for design of next generation high-speed optical communication systems. The start date is flexible, but preferably before October 1, 2015.

The project is interdisciplinary and will cover topics within the field of non-linear dynamics, machine learning and optical communication. The group has already a strong track record and industry collaboration in the application of digital signal processing and machine learning techniques to optical communication systems.

The main focus of the project is nonlinear inference, especially within the context of optical communication systems that operate in the nonlinear regime. The project will deal with topics such as inverse scattering theory (IST) for the nonlinear Schrödinger equation, Bayesian filtering and nonlinear transmission systems. The project will be carried out within at the Department of Photonics, Technical University of Denmark (DTU). The project is in close collaboration with DTU Compute, sections for Dynamical Systems (DynSys) and Cognitiv Systems (CogSys). The project may benefit from international collaboration with partners at University of California Santa Barbara and Stanford University.

The objective of the project is to explore novel interference cancellation approaches which would provide resilience towards optical fiber channel nonlinearities. Most promising techniques will be incorporated and evaluated in an experimental test-bed environment.
